Heads-up for the Bramley Expo pop-up office: anyone not wearing a Quillhaven lanyard counts as a visitor, even fair staff. Sign guests in on the clipboard by the banner wall and stay with them — the back room has demo kit we'd rather not lose. The back-room door has a keypad lock, and assistants minding the stand should use this code:

door code, yawig-tajep: bdg-GH-3

Alert: PixelWipe EXIF scrub failure rate above threshold.

Fires when more than 2% of uploaded images in a 10-minute window retain GPS or serial tags after the PixelWipe pass. Usual cause: a new camera vendor format the parser doesn't recognize. Do not silence; leaked location data is a privacy incident. Triage steps, sample payloads, and the vendor-format matrix are documented on the internal page below.

wiki page, yafop-tajep: https://sonarqube.ordinio.corp/job

## Break-Glass: PixHoard Image Cache

New folks: if the PixHoard image cache leaks memory and OOMs the Renner nodes, don't wait for approvals. Restart via the break-glass account, file an incident, and notify the cache owner. Access is audited. The break-glass account unlocks with the recovery passphrase below.

recovery phrase for kagaf-yajof: fraax-quenwyn-lamion